W dniu 21.09.2014 o 19:03, Julian Sikorski pisze: > Dear all, > > ffmpeg-2.4 was released recently which means we have another rebuild > coming up. I have done a test and only 4 packages have failed, which is > not bad given the extent of API changes: > - alsa-plugins-freeworld: pcm_a52.c:101:45: error: 'struct a52_ctx' has > no member named 'frame' > - dvbcut: lavfmuxer.cpp:63:57: error: 'av_new_stream' was not declared > in this scope > - kmediafactory: videofile.cpp:74:45: error: 'av_find_stream_info' was > not declared in this scope (mencoder needs to be rebuilt first) > - vlc: configure: error: libavcodec versions 56 and later are not > supported yet. > > Given that we are close to branching (?), what would be the good time to > do the rebuild? > > Best regards, > Julian > Please excuse my replying to myself. Some of the work seems already done: - alsa-plugins: looking at arch seems to indicate this can be fixed by updating to 1.0.28 - vlc: https://projects.archlinux.org/svntogit/packages.git/tree/trunk/vlc-2.1.5-ffmpeg-2.4.patch?h=packages/vlc
